Superoxide Dismutase has been isolated from media conditioned by a murine marrow-derived cell line (PB6) and from the conditioned medium of cultured mouse marrow cells. It antagonizes IL-3 dependent proliferation of cells in culture and reversibly inhibits DNA synthesis of erythroid progenitor cells.
